Barkūniškis (formerly Bartkūniškis, Polish: Bartkuniszki,[1] Russian: Барткунишки) is a village in Kėdainiai district municipality, in Kaunas County, in central Lithuania. According to the 2011 census, the village had a population of 55 people.[2] It is located 6.5 kilometres (4.0 mi) from Krakės, 2 kilometres (1.2 mi) from Ažytėnai, on the left bank of the Šušvė river. There is a former watermill, which was a part of Barkūniškis manor (it belonged to the Kušleikos, later to the Jacunskai families).
